Peasant Farmers Association trains 50 farmers on agro-ecology
The Peasant Farmers Association of Ghana (PFAG) recently trained 50 farmers in the Bono East Region on agroecology and sustainable farming practices during a two-day workshop in Techiman, supported by the international NGO, 11th Hour. The training covered organic fertilizer preparation, composting, pest control, and livestock rearing, aiming to enhance crop yields and soil fertility while promoting environmental sustainability. Local agricultural authorities praised the initiative, emphasizing agroecology's role in preserving the environment and improving agricultural productivity. Plans are underway to extend this training to other regions.
